This website requires JavaScript.
入驻
发布

多功能4位数显LIN收发器

BLDC爱好者
发布于2024-08-26 17:08:34
CC BY-NC-SA协议 分类: 侵权投诉
销量: 1
1
0
0
简介:

此模块为汽车水泵设计的型号检测模块,可显示OE号后四位型号和最高转速,另增加其他功能,如PWM输出、输入频率检测等。

应用场景:

LIN通信类产品型号检测显示,汽车电子水泵检测,LIN协议教学等

一、产品简介

一款基于STC15W4K32S4的多功能4位数显LIN收发器,可显示产品型号后四位型号和转速,另增加其他功能,如PWM输出、输入频率/脉宽检测等。


二、应用场景

1、LIN通信产品型号检测及显示,如汽车电子:显示信号及最高转速。

2、LIN协议教学。

3、PWM输出,频率/脉宽检测显示。


三、产品概述

本项目采用STC15W4K32S4,LDO降压、8位数码管显示,LIN收发器,通信指示灯。


四、产品参数

(1)供电电压:12V供电,供电范围8-16V,最高耐压36V

(2)最大电流:20mA

(3)4位数码管显示,带反接保护(后续可上传5位的)

(4)串口模拟LIN主从协议,默认功能为LIN模式,显示型号及最高转速

(5)可设置PWM输出、输入频率/脉宽捕获功能

(6)PCB尺寸:45*21.6*1.6mm


多功能4位数显LIN收发器硬件项目图1

五、使用说明

程序功能模块选择:

默认数码管显示,LIN通信功能;

(1)PWM输出有两个,TXD接口和P3.5,由于PCA捕获也是P3.5,所以可以由MCU自发PWM,自检输入频率;

(2)捕获功能做了3种,PCA功能捕获和两种外部中断捕获,可自行选择功能模块;


多功能4位数显LIN收发器硬件项目图2


六、备注

(1)程序软件keil5,默认LIN收发模式,识别产品型号及最高转速,目前支持的型号有715、271、335、986、8939、6559、吹洗泵8569,持续更新;

(2)模块带反接保护,通信指示灯,输入电压36V;

(3)芯片可找便宜的替代品,例如MCU可使用STC15W4K56S4;

(4)注意使用ISP下载的频率要选择12Mhz;

(5)数码管高度5.8mm的有点矮,需要放在外壳里按下去再焊,直接焊也不影响使用,最好是6.5mm左右的,不要用8mm的太高放不下去,数码管立创里的是时钟的,最好买不带时钟的,本项目实物焊接的数

码管参考附件《部分元器件和配件参考链接》;

(6)外壳就买0.56寸,3位数码管显示的,这个外壳5位的数码管也可以紧凑的塞进去;

(7)嘉立创元件成本在25左右,使用替换元件网上购买可以压到15元以内;

(8)附件含源代码和部分元器件购买参考链接;


七、测试图片/视频

PWM输出与频率检测显示

多功能4位数显LIN收发器硬件项目图3



产品型号与转速显示


LIN STC单片机 PWM输出 脉宽/频率捕获 数码管动态显示
最近更新时间 2024-08-26 17:08:34
描述
PCB
元件清单
原理图
附件
讨论